Disney Outside the Parks: Homemade Memories

Now that we’ve all recovered from the holiday madness and winter has settled in with its cold, its time to bring some Disney magic to your house.  What better way to bring it home than to eat some Disney food. 

One of the simplest recipes to find and follow is the stew from Rose and Crown in Epcot.  The stew is an Irish twist on beef stew.  My husband roughly followed the recipe.  I say roughly because he added more Guinness and some vegetables to make the stew a little heartier.  It turned out pretty good even though he added a bit too much garlic. 

Recipes are not only in a Disney cookbook but are readily available online at pinterest, allears.net, magicalrecipes.net.  Just do a search to find whatever Disney food you are craving to bring home your favorite tastes of Disney. 

So grab a bowl of stew, listen to some Celtic music, drink a Guinness, and enjoy the memories of a night at the Epcot pub!
